WmRepository clean up and content

  • 1.  WmRepository clean up and content

    Posted Thu January 15, 2004 03:20 AM

    Hello,

    We are using wM 601 with SP2 and would like to clean the repository on a weekly basis after TN has been shut down. In order to be confident that we do not delete too much/too little, we wonder what information WmRepository2 and WmRepository4 contain. We plan to delete the content of the WmRepository2 folder (after back up) and leave the WmRepository4 untouched.

    Can anyone provide us more insight in the contents of WmRepository2 and/or WmRepository4?

  • 3.  RE: WmRepository clean up and content

    Posted Fri November 19, 2004 08:46 PM

    /WmRepository2 - Contains run-time information for IS.

    /WmRepository4 - Contains Metadata for IS.

    WmRepository2 will store TN conversation ID’s if you are using TN component
